Our 2023 rankings named Grantham University the most popular school in Kansas for information technology students working on their bachelor’s degree. Located in the city of Lenexa, Grantham University is a private for-profit college with a medium-sized student population.
About 14% of the students majoring in IT at the school are women while 86% are male.
While working on their Bachelor's Degree, IT majors at Grantham University accumulate an average of around $35,344 in student debt.

Out of the 6 schools in Kansas that were part of this year’s ranking, Southwestern College landed the # 2 spot on the list. SC is a small private not-for-profit school located in the distant town of Winfield.
Of the 17 students majoring in IT at SC, 88% are male and 12% are female.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end Rasmussen University - Kansas. It ranked #5 on our 2023 Most Popular Information Technology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Kansas list. Rasmussen University - Kansas is a fairly small private for-profit school located in the rural area of Topeka.
IT majors at Rasmussen University - Kansas take out an average of $41,714 in student loans while working on their Bachelor's Degree.
